Kalgoorlie - Fimiston (Super Pit) gold mine
Report summary
The Superpit is the largest gold mine in Australia, producing an average of over 600koz of gold per year. The mining complex consists of two mines; (the large Fimiston open cut "Super Pit" and small Mount Charlotte underground), and is operated by Kalgoorlie Consolidated Gold Mines Pty Ltd (KCGM), wholly-owned by Northern Star Resources. The Kalgoorlie gold deposits occur mainly in the Archaean Golden Mile Dolerite, (a complex intrusive made up of ten distinct units), and to a lesser extent in the underlying Paringa Basalt.
